Output f637052eafd6d4c8960843048f3482f1fd33f3095ffb057c657c47ea65d71c0f:0

value
3429130435
script pubkey
OP_0 OP_PUSHBYTES_20 bf285d5afb35169db65dbbd8cf8167a3b2d80df4
address
tb1qhu596khmx5tfmdjah0vvlqt85wedsr05fd3q78
transaction
f637052eafd6d4c8960843048f3482f1fd33f3095ffb057c657c47ea65d71c0f